kashmiri hijab

A Kashmiri hijab is a traditional headscarf originating from the Kashmir region, known for its intricate designs and high-quality fabric. It often features beautiful patterns and is made from soft materials, making it both stylish and comfortable.

Introduction

The Kashmiri hijab is not just a piece of clothing; it represents a rich cultural heritage and a blend of elegance and functionality. Made from luxurious fabrics, often including wool and silk, these hijabs are perfect for various occasions, whether formal or casual. Shoppers looking for a Kashmiri hijab will appreciate the unique craftsmanship that goes into each piece, often adorned with intricate embroidery or stunning prints that reflect the beauty of the Kashmir region.
